What Is Lotto 4D?
At its core, Lotto 4D is a lottery-style game where participants select a four-digit number, ranging from 0000 to 9999. The winning number is drawn at random, and if your chosen number matches the drawn sequence exactly, you win the top prize. The game is often played in several countries, each with its own rules, prize structures, and draw schedules. However, the fundamental premise remains the same: predict a four-digit combination correctly.
One of the reasons for its popularity is the relatively small number pool—only 10,000 possible combinations. This makes the game more accessible than larger lotteries with millions of possibilities, even though the odds are still steep. For many, the appeal lies in the challenge of picking a number that could be the next winning sequence.
It’s important to note that Lotto 4D is a game of pure chance. No mathematical formula can guarantee a win, but understanding the probabilities can help you approach the game with realistic expectations. How Lotto 4D Works: The Basics
Before you participate, it’s essential to understand the mechanics. Typically, you choose a four-digit number—for example, 1234. You can often select a basic bet (exact match) or opt for permutations, which allow you to win if the digits appear in any order. The prize amount varies based on the type of bet and the number of permutations covered.
Draws are held at scheduled times, and the winning number is generated through a random process, often using mechanical or electronic methods to ensure fairness. After each draw, results are published on official platforms and authorized websites. It’s crucial to rely on trusted sources for accurate and timely results.
One key aspect to remember is that each draw is independent. The outcome of one draw does not influence the next, so past results have no bearing on future ones. This is a common misconception among players, who sometimes look for patterns in historical data. While it’s fun to analyze trends, it’s statistically irrelevant to the actual draw.
The Odds of Winning Lotto 4D
Understanding the odds is fundamental to any game of chance. In Lotto 4D, the probability of winning the top prize (exact match) is 1 in 10,000. This is because there are 10,000 possible four-digit combinations, from 0000 to 9999. While these odds are better than many other lotteries, they still mean that winning is rare.
If you choose a permutation bet, your odds improve because you can match the digits in any order. For example, if you pick 1234 and the draw results in 4321, you might still win a smaller prize, depending on the rules. The exact odds for permutation bets depend on the number of unique arrangements your chosen digits can form. For instance, a number with four distinct digits has 24 possible permutations, while a number with repeated digits has fewer.
It’s also worth noting that the odds of winning any prize, not just the jackpot, are higher. Many lotteries offer consolation prizes for matching the last three digits, the last two digits, or even the first digit. These smaller prizes can make the game more engaging, but they don’t change the fundamental odds of the top prize.

Strategies and Number Selection
While Lotto 4D is a game of chance, players often employ various strategies to select their numbers. Some prefer to use significant dates, like birthdays or anniversaries, which typically limit numbers to 1-31. Others rely on ‘lucky’ numbers or random selections. There’s no evidence that any strategy increases your chances of winning, but they can make the experience more personal and enjoyable.
One common approach is to analyze past draw results for ‘hot’ numbers—those that appear more frequently. However, as mentioned earlier, each draw is independent, so hot numbers are a statistical illusion. Similarly, ‘cold’ numbers (those that haven’t appeared in a while) are not ‘due’ to appear. The random number generator ensures that every combination has an equal chance in each draw.
Another popular method is the use of a wheeling system, where you select a set of numbers and play all possible combinations. While this increases your chances of winning a prize, it also increases the cost of participation. Common Misconceptions About Lotto 4D
Several myths surround Lotto 4D, and it’s essential to separate fact from fiction. One common misconception is that certain numbers are ‘lucky’ or ‘unlucky.’ In reality, every number has an equal chance of being drawn. The number 0000 is just as likely as 9999.
Another myth is that the draw is rigged or that some numbers are avoided. In regulated lotteries, draws are conducted using certified random number generators and are subject to strict oversight. This ensures fairness and transparency.
Some players believe that skipping several draws increases your chances of winning. This is false, as each draw is independent. The odds of winning are the same whether you play every draw or occasionally.
Finally, there’s a misconception that playing more numbers or buying more tickets guarantees a win. While buying more tickets increases your chances proportionally, it doesn’t guarantee anything. Even with 100 tickets, you’d still have a 1 in 100 chance of winning the top prize, which is still unlikely.
Understanding these misconceptions can help you approach the game with a clear mind and realistic expectations.
